City Council Candidate Anthony Beckford partnered with The Hunger Truck to distribute hot meals and masks to community members. Since the beginning of the pandemic, Mr. Beckford has distributed over 13,000 masks, over 1,500 food boxes, over 2,000 bottles of hand sanitizer and has helped distribute over 160,000 hot halal meals. The Hunger Truck coalition is made up of Pakistani American Youth Society, Muslims Giving Back, DH Care and others and have been servicing the people of New York City from March 2020 till now.
